Coding a Crane: Blender, Unity, and Animations

In this video, I demonstrate my process for creating a crane in my game, complete with climbing and driving animations. I begin by modeling the crane in Blender, before moving on to Unity to build the animations using the Unity Blend Tree. From there, I code everything to make it work seamlessly within the game.
